What companies run services between Lake Sagami Pleasure Forest, Japan and Tokyo, Japan?

Keio Dentetsu Bus operates a bus from Chuodo Uenohara to Shinjuku Expressway Bus Terminal hourly. Tickets cost ¥1,400–4,000 and the journey takes 1h 7m. Fujikyuko Bus also services this route hourly.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Lake Sagami Pleasure Forest to Tōkyō Station via Chuodo Sagamiko, Chuodo Uenohara, 上野原 Uenohara, and 高尾 Takao in around 3h 14m.
